Well mine was drawn in anime studio, to fix it i used the delete edge tool on any random line of the torso and face, this removed a line and deleted the fill, then i added a new line and added the fill again and the problem was gone.

How Do I Fix this colour problem

I have coloured in a character, but there is an white outline which has appeared and i want to get rid of it. I've placed a black background behide the character to show the problem.
